Summary

  • A year-long Pixel 10 Pro user says Google must fix four basics in the Pixel 11 Pro before its August 12 debut: battery life, charging speed, touch responsiveness and network reliability.
  • Battery life tops the list, with the user saying the phone often cannot last a full day, takes nearly 2 hours to fully charge and heats up during charging.
  • Display glitches are described as frequent daily disruptions, with the touchscreen becoming unresponsive 10 to 15 times on bad days until recent apps are cleared.
  • Call and data reliability is another complaint, with the user reporting unstable regular and WhatsApp calls and rejecting a factory reset as an unreasonable fix for a flagship phone.
  • The criticism is tempered by praise for Pixel software, cameras and Gemini features, underscoring how much the Pixel 11 Pro could gain if Google fixes core usability issues.
